
The titular rematch is one of the most requested by boxing fans for several years since Manny "Pacman" Pacquiao stunned Babyfaced Asssassin Marco Antonio Barrera in an 11th round TKO last November 15, 2003 held at the Alamodome in San Antonio, USA. Many considered the fight defined his career since he went on to fight against the very best boxers in the featherweight and super-featherweight division class.
After his spectacular win over Marco Antonio Barrera, Manny "Pacman" Pacquiao has since fought several of the best Mexican fighters, earning a draw against Juan Manuel Marquez last May 08, 2004 held at Las Vegas, Nevada, USA for the WBA & IBF Featherweight titles; a 6th round TKO against Hector Velasquez last September 10, 2005 held at Los Angeles, USA for the WBA & IBF Featherweight titles and their epic trilogy against Erik Morales which he initially lost a unanimous decision in their first fight last March 19, 2005 and won a 3rd round TKO; 10 round TKO in the succeeding two fights to cement his place as one of the best pound for pound boxers in the history.
Meanwhile, Marco Antonio Barrera has had his share of ups & downs since his shocking defeat at the hands of Manny "Pacman" Pacquiao, he won the rubber match of their epic trilogy against Erik Morales via a majority decision with scores of 115-113, 115-114, and 114-114. His previous match was against fellow Mexican boxer Juan Manuel Marquez, wherein he lost his WBC Super Featherweight title last March 17, 2007 held at Las Vegas, USA.

This title-fight rematch has the makings of "Fight Of The Year" since many boxing aficionados are eagerly anticipating a classic fight between the two boxers. Manny "Pacman" Pacquiao wants to prove the initial encounter was no fluke and tries to make his case as one of the greatest pound for pound boxers in history. Meanwhile, Marco Antonio "Baby-Faced Assassin" Barrera wants redemption from his shocking loss and wants to prove his doubters that he can slug it out with the best of them even at the latter part of his stellar career.
